Highlights
Are people in Blacksburg older or younger than people in University of Virginia?
- The Median Age in Blacksburg is 2.2 years older than in University of Virginia.

Are housing costs cheaper in Blacksburg or University of Virginia?
- Blacksburg housing costs are 7.4% less expensive than University of Virginia hous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Blacksburg or University of Virginia?
- The average commute for residents of Blacksburg is 8.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of University of Virginia.

Things to do in Blacksburg?
Blacksburg, Virginia is a small town located in Montgomery County. The town is the home of Virginia Tech and offers visitors plenty of outdoor activities and dining options.
